Understanding the San Antonio Job Market
Before we delve into specific job openings, let’s get a grasp on the San Antonio job market. San Antonio boasts a diverse economy, driven by sectors like healthcare, military, tourism, manufacturing, and technology. This variety means that job seekers from different backgrounds and skill sets have a solid chance of finding suitable employment. The city’s strategic location and growing population further contribute to its economic vitality, making it a hotspot for job growth.
Currently, several industries are experiencing high demand for workers. Healthcare, for instance, is always in need of nurses, medical assistants, and support staff. The military presence in San Antonio, with bases like Fort Sam Houston, generates numerous civilian jobs in logistics, administration, and technical services. The tourism and hospitality sectors, while fluctuating, often have immediate openings for roles like hotel staff, restaurant servers, and customer service representatives. Additionally, manufacturing and technology companies are expanding, creating a demand for skilled laborers, technicians, and IT professionals.

Military and Defense
San Antonio, also known as “Military City USA,” has a significant military presence that fuels job growth. Fort Sam Houston, Lackland Air Force Base, and other military installations create a consistent demand for civilian employees. These jobs range from administrative and clerical positions to technical and engineering roles. Many veterans also find civilian employment in these sectors, leveraging their military skills and experience.

Practice Your Interview Skills
Interview skills are crucial for landing a job. Practice answering common interview questions, such as “Tell me about yourself,” “Why are you interested in this position?” and “What are your strengths and weaknesses?”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ses and provide specific examples.
Pro Tip: Conduct mock interviews with a friend or career coach. This can help you feel more comfortable and confident during the actual interview.

Workforce Solutions Alamo
Workforce Solutions Alamo is a local workforce development board that provides a range of services to job seekers, including job search assistance, career counseling, training programs, and workshops. They also operate career centers throughout San Antonio where you can access computers, internet, and other resources.

San Antonio Public Library
The San Antonio Public Library offers various resources for job seekers, including access to computers, internet, and online databases. They also host workshops on resume writing, interview skills, and job search strategies.
